
Case Study - Extensions
We were commisioned to apply for a prior approval for a 6m rear extension and manage the project from start to completion. The new rear extension would be made to house a small studio. A small kitchen and bathroom then would also be required.

A fragile conservatory was already in place that needed to be demolished. Under permitted development, the client originally thought of building a 3m rear extension to replace the conservatory. We persuaded the client to try for a prior application which would allow permission for a 6m rear extension.
We proceeded to model the entire building and produce high quality 3D images and plans for prior approval for a 6m rear extension. We successfully gained permission for the 6m rear extension and completed works on the building regulation drawings a few days after.
We managed the construction of the project from start to finish which includes directing builders and making sure they are effective and on schedule, communicating with building control to ensure that the highest standards of construction are met and to ensure that the client is happy with the project.
